Built in 1871, Cow Track Ranch sweeps from the floor of Nicasio Valley surrounded by rolling hills and trees. Located 1.25 miles down a gravel road, the ranch is a quiet location with an authentic rustic vibe. The reception barn, an original 1970's hay barn, displays a collection of antique gold mirrors, dimming chandeliers, bistro lighting and a built-in stage. The barn includes farm tables and décor. A large prep space with tables, refrigeration/freezer and wash area is available for catering use. Two oversized wood doors welcome guests into the tin barn which has one open side providing views of the rolling hills. Ceremonies take place atop the knoll behind the reception barn by a large rock or in front of the historic wood barn, built in 1871. Enjoy cocktail hour in the barnyard and the corral is a great space for guests to dance the night away under the stars. Our venue include lodging and exclusive use of the property which makes your special weekend relaxing and enjoyable.

How Much Do Novato Wedding Venues Cost?

Wedding budgets in Novato vary widely based on your guest count and venue choice:

  • 50 guests (small ceremony): $24,896
  • 100 guests: $41,538
  • 150 guests: $57,180
  • 200 guests: $71,154
  • 250 guests: $85,129
  • 300 guests (large wedding): $99,103

Venue costs typically take up about 18% of your total wedding budget, averaging around $10,131 for a wedding with 150 guests. This puts Novato venues right in line with premium markets nationwide, where the benchmark ranges from $6,500 to $12,000. You're getting excellent value for a location that offers both wine country charm and Bay Area convenience.

What Should I Budget for Other Wedding Services in Novato?

ServiceAverage Cost% of Total Budget (150 guests)
Venue$10,131.8818%
Catering$8,105.5014%
Florists$7,430.0513%
Bar Services$6,484.4011%
Photography$4,525.578%
Wedding Planners$4,593.128%
Videography$4,093.087%
Bands/DJs$1,615.003%
Hair & Makeup$570.001%
Cakes/Desserts$776.781%

When Should I Book My Novato Venue?

Most couples book their Novato venues about 16 months (457 days) before their wedding date. Since August sees the highest number of inquiries, you'll find better availability and possibly more favorable rates if you consider winter or early spring dates. For premium venues like StoneTree Estate, you should start touring about 18 months in advance to ensure you get your preferred date. This timeline gives you plenty of breathing room to make other important decisions after securing your perfect location.
